Chuck Willis biography
Chuck Willis was born in Atlanta, Georgia, on January 31, 1928. He was an American blues, rhythm & blues, and rock singer/songwriter.
There were two distinct sides to Willis. In addition to being a convincing blues "shouter," he could muster up a vulnerable blues balladeer side. Also as a prolific songwriter, he penned some of the most distinctive R&B numbers of the 1950s.
Willis adopted the name Chuck (in lieu of Harold) as a stage handle, and received his early training singing at YMCA-sponsored "Teenage Canteens"1 in Atlanta and fronting the combos of local bandleaders.
A powerful DJ, Zenas "Daddy" Sears,2 took an interest in the young vocalist's career, hooking him up with Columbia Records where he signed a contract in 1951. After one single, Willis began recording on a Columbia subsidiary, OKeh Records.
